I got some Warm-White Cree XR-E emitters from LED Supply last week, and they looked much warmer than our Favourlight WW lanterns. Favourlight WW is about equivalent to neutral white bin of the Cree emitter.
So I decided to mod one of my Favourlight's with the XR-E emitter I got.
There was quite a bit of difference, see my pic below:
Notes: The only difficult in taking off the emitter was the fact the emitter was flow soldered onto the board and the solder joints were under the emitter. The only option was to heat up both + and - pads on the board (Get a good grip of the emitter with a pliers first. Then heat up one pad first and quickly switch the solder iron to the other pad and twist the emitter at the same time to take it off.)
